- Canadian spring / by Jaques, Florence Page,1890-1972.(CARDINAL)747927; Jaques, Francis Lee,1887-1969.(CARDINAL)137876;
Florence Page Jaques and her illustrator husband, Francis Lee Jaques, take the reader on a natural tour of British Columbia, Alberta, Saskatchewan, and Manitoba. Visiting small towns on the way and observing wildlife, Francis Jaques 's illustrations pictures what human and animal life was like in Western Canada recovering from World War II.

- Canadian Red [large print] / by Stone, R. W.,author.(CARDINAL)355368;
"Mountie Lucas Donovan chases a ruthless serial killer whose victims include Lucas' twin brother. Taking an administrative leave and accompanied by his malamute sled dog, Lucas crosses the border into the U.S. and faces a struggle for survival in the unfamiliar, unfriendly country. But a greater struggle is between his code of honor and his desire for revenge"--
